Introduction
Scribd is a widely popular digital library that allows users to access, read,
and share millions of documents, books, audiobooks, and more. Whether you
are a student hoping to share your thesis, a teacher uploading lecture notes,
or a business professional distributing reports, Scribd offers a straightforward
means to publish your work with a global audience. Among its convenient
features is the drag-and-drop upload function, which makes sharing
documents both fast and user-friendly. This guide will walk you through every
step involved in uploading a document onto Scribd.com using the drag-and-
drop method, while also offering practical tips to ensure your upload is
successful.
